
Bosnia and Herzegovina 1916 Military Express Mail Soldier Set
Bosnia and Herzegovina · 1916 · 2 Heller, 5 Heller
This set of two stamps depicts a helmeted soldier, possibly a messenger, with arrows symbolizing speed, against a background of mountains or clouds. The inscription 'MILITARPOST EILMARKE' signifies 'Military Post Express Mail'.
Issued during World War I, these stamps were used for express mail services by the Austro-Hungarian military administration in Bosnia and Herzegovina, reflecting the wartime communication needs of the empire.
